Read MoreSep 01, 2016 Crushed rock sand has surfaced as a viable alternative to Natural River sand and is being now used commonly throughout the world as fine aggregate in concrete. It is manufactured by crushing the quarried stone to a size that will completely pass through 4.75 mm sieve.

Read MoreWhat Is Frac Sand? "Frac sand" is a high-purity quartz sand with very durable and very round grains. It is a crush-resistant material produced for use by the petroleum industry. It is used in the hydraulic fracturing process (known as "fracking") to produce petroleum fluids, such as oil, natural gas, and natural gas liquids from rock units that lack adequate pore space for these fluids to flow ...
